Ride-Share Accident Claims: Uber and Lyft Liability Complications

 

 Rideshare services revolutionized urban transportation, but with over 100,000 Uber and Lyft accidents occurring annually across the United States, understanding liability complications has become essential for injury victims. Recent data reveals that while 99.9% of Uber trips and more than 99% of Lyft trips complete without critical safety incidents, the sheer volume of rides means thousands face serious injury claims each year.

The complexity of rideshare accident liability stems from multiple insurance layers, coverage gaps, and evolving legal frameworks that differ significantly from traditional auto accidents. Uber reported 208 fatalities between 2017 and 2020, while Lyft documented 105 deaths during the same period, with fatality rates of 0.57-0.59 per 100 million miles for Uber and 0.72-0.78 for Lyft.

The Three-Period Coverage System Creates Liability Confusion

Rideshare insurance operates through three distinct periods that determine coverage availability and liability allocation. Period 1 begins when drivers activate their app but haven’t accepted ride requests. During this phase, Uber and Lyft provide minimal third-party liability coverage of $50,000 per person, $100,000 per accident for injuries, and $25,000 for property damage. This coverage only activates if drivers’ personal insurance doesn’t apply, creating significant gaps.

Period 2 covers the time between accepting ride requests and passenger pickup. Both companies maintain $1 million liability coverage during this phase, along with contingent comprehensive and collision coverage, though drivers face a substantial $2,500 deductible. Period 3 provides the most robust protection while passengers are in vehicles, maintaining the same $1 million liability coverage with additional first-party benefits.

Drunk driving cases often involve both criminal prosecutions and civil liability claims that proceed on separate tracks with different standards of proof and objectives. While criminal cases focus on punishment, civil cases provide compensation for victims’ medical expenses, lost wages, pain and suffering, and other damages resulting from drunk driving crashes.

Legal Standards for Drunk Driving Cases

Criminal vs. Civil Standards: Criminal DWI convictions require proof beyond a reasonable doubt, while civil liability requires proof by a preponderance of evidence, a lower standard.

Assessing the Situation

When you’re involved in a rideshare accident, the first step is to quickly assess the situation to ensure everyone’s safety and identify any immediate needs. Check yourself and others for injuries. If anyone appears hurt, call emergency services right away. Don’t forget to stay calm; panicking won’t help anyone.

Next, ensure that the vehicles are safely positioned. If possible, move them to the side of the road to prevent further accidents. Immediate Steps to Take

After a car accident, your first step is to ensure everyone’s safety by moving to a secure location if possible. Check on all passengers and drivers involved, and if anyone’s injured, call for help immediately. If the vehicles are causing a hazard, try to move them to the side of the road, if it’s safe to do so. More about our Car Accident Lawyer here
Next, you should contact the police. They’ll document the incident, which can be crucial for insurance claims and legal matters later. When the police arrive, provide them with accurate information about the accident but avoid admitting fault or making statements that could be interpreted as liability. There are three basic steps to proving your case. You must first determine what act of negligence caused the accident. Making a left hand turn directly in front of a motorcyclist who has the right of way is one such act. Next you must figure out who is to blame. This may seem simple and clear; unfortunately it usually is not. Insurance companies believe that trial juries do not like motorcyclists in general.
